Case Models Covered & Key Technical Specifications

Models: 580D

Model Year: 1981

Technical Data:

  • Engine configuration: 4-cylinder, 4-stroke cycle, natural aspirated or turbocharged

  • Engine displacement: 207 cubic inches (3,392 cm3)

  • Firing order: 1-3-4-2

  • Rated engine speed: 2100 RPM

  • Idle speed: 700–750 RPM

  • Compression ratio: 17:1 (naturally aspirated), 16.5:1 (turbocharged)

  • Cooling system capacity (without heater): 13 quarts (12.3 liters)

  • Hydraulic reservoir capacity: 12 gallons (45.4 liters)

  • Valve tappet clearance (intake): 0.012 inches (0.305 mm)

  • Valve tappet clearance (exhaust): 0.014 inches (0.356 mm)

Case Manual Features & Content Preview

  • Machine coverage: Covers the J I Case 580D tractor-loader-backhoe, with factory sections for the naturally aspirated and turbocharged 207 diesel configurations, two- and four-wheel-drive front axles, ROPS cab and canopy equipment, loader, backhoe, and optional three-point hitch. Certain shared diagnosis and tune-up chapters are written for both 188 and 207 diesels; the 580D specification and overhaul material centers on the 207.
  • Engine repair sections run from symptom diagnosis and tune-up through engine removal, internal inspection, overhaul, reassembly, adjustment, and run-in. Major work includes the cylinder head and valve train, camshaft and gear train, cylinder block and sleeves, pistons and connecting rods, crankshaft and main bearings, flywheel and oil seals, oil pump, cooling and lubrication systems, Roosa Master DB fuel-injection equipment, and turbocharger service.
  • Powertrain coverage includes power-shuttle pressure testing and troubleshooting, torque-converter and clutch service, control linkage, transaxle removal, differential-lock repair, four-wheel-drive transfer gearbox work, drive shafts, wheels and tires, and separate transaxle and self-adjusting brake sections for naturally aspirated and turbocharged machines.
  • Hydraulic repair material covers system maintenance, contamination diagnosis and portable filtration, pump testing, Parker Hannifin and Hydreco loader control valves, backhoe and stabilizer valves, steering relief and unloading valves, quick-disconnect couplings, three-point-hitch hydraulics, the boom-lock system, and cylinder disassembly, inspection, resealing, bushing replacement, and installation.
  • Electrical, steering, air-conditioning, loader, backhoe, ROPS, seat, and noise-control sections provide system checks, component repair, adjustment, removal and installation procedures, and the related factory specifications.
  • Document identity: a 1,726-page PDF compiled from factory sections. Core sheets are marked 9-69270 and dated January 1981; later material includes 9-69271 and 9-69272 revisions through August 1983, while the starter and alternator sections carry 9-69720. The manual includes component-specific torque tables, hydraulic and electrical test data, fluid capacities, wear limits, clearances, and special-tool references.

Coverage and Build Differences

This is a full-machine service manual, not an engine-only specification book. The naturally aspirated and turbocharged 207 builds receive separate detailed specification chapters, and the drivetrain material separates transaxle, differential-lock, and brake repair by engine configuration. Other variant-specific sections distinguish Parker Hannifin and Hydreco loader valves, standard machines from Super D backhoe-control layouts, early and late swing-cylinder circuits, backhoes with or without the optional three-point hitch, and bucket-cylinder arrangements for the extendable dipper. Those differences help prevent parts or procedures from being selected for the wrong build.

Factory Procedures and Diagnostic Depth

Engine diagnosis is organized by symptoms such as hard starting or no-start, misfire, knock, overheating, power loss, excessive oil consumption, and low oil pressure. The tune-up procedures cover top-dead-center location, valve adjustment, injector removal and spray-pattern testing, compression checks, injection-pump timing, governed-speed adjustment, and final checks. A separate stall-test section divides torque-converter and hydraulic stall testing and explains how the results point toward engine, power-shuttle, or hydraulic faults.

The drivetrain chapters go well beyond removal notes. They cover power-shuttle pressure-gauge tests, control-valve service, charging-pump and clutch work, torque-converter disassembly, transaxle gear and shaft service, differential bearing preload, and ring-and-pinion backlash. Hydraulic diagnosis includes individual loader, backhoe, and steering output or leakage tests, relief-valve checks, control-valve disassembly and reassembly, cylinder inspection, and contamination cleanup with the portable filter.

Air-conditioning coverage includes no-cooling, insufficient-cooling, erratic-cooling, and system-noise charts, followed by pressure/temperature checks and service for the compressor, clutch, shaft seal, valve plate, expansion valve, evaporator, condenser, receiver-drier, and ROPS-cab lines.

Illustrations, Schematics, and Service Tools

Representative factory visuals include the engine diagnosis chart, standard-canopy and cab/air-conditioner wiring diagrams, the basic chassis wiring diagram, loader-backhoe steering circuits, four-wheel-drive front-axle exploded views, power-shuttle and torque-converter assembly views, and oil-flow section drawings for the loader and backhoe control valves. Special-tool callouts include the CAS-1153 flex-plate alignment tool, M20624 valve-seal installer, M20615 valve-guide cutter, A43278 injector removal tool, A43277 injector-bore cleaner, and CAS-1617 turbocharger seal tool.

The manual also flags details that can make or break a repair. The Teflon valve-seal procedure uses a protective cap so the valve-stem grooves do not cut the new seal, while the turbocharger section requires oil priming after installation or extended storage to prevent a dry-start failure.

Raised loader and backhoe structures, stored hydraulic pressure, heavy powertrain assemblies, rotating engine parts, and refrigerant require correct blocking, pressure release, lifting equipment, and system isolation. Use the complete factory section and its safety notes before beginning any repair or adjustment.
